Depends if you want to dual boot or have a separate unused HDD partition to install on.

If you have a separate and unused HDD partition then yes its possible that you wont have your files overwritten or erased.
 
Or you can use a Virtual Machine on your current O.S. and install Kali Linux as a Guest OS on it.

Reminder : By doing this you will have to split the available resources of your device with the Host O.S. and Guest O.S.
